Is UP Diliman Tuition Free? Understanding RA 10931

The Universal Access to Quality Tertiary Education Act (Republic Act No. 10931, 2017) makes tuition and other school fees free for qualifying Filipino undergraduates at state universities and colleges, UP Diliman included. UP bills the government directly, not the student — roughly 9 in 10 UP Diliman students are covered by the law, per campus reporting.

Who Still Pays Tuition at UP

A minority of students pay tuition themselves, including those who:

  • Already hold a bachelor's degree.
  • Exceed their program's normal duration by more than a year.
  • Voluntarily opt out of free tuition (students with financial capacity may choose to).
  • Are enrolled in law or medicine.
  • Are not Filipino citizens.

For these students, UP's own Socialized Tuition System can still apply a discount based on household paying capacity — that's what the calculator above models.

Per-Unit Rate & Socialized Tuition Brackets

  • No discount: ₱1,500 per unit (full sticker rate).
  • 33% discount: ₱1,000 per unit.
  • 60% discount: ₱600 per unit.
  • 80% discount: ₱300 per unit.
  • 100% discount: free tuition, free miscellaneous fees, free laboratory fees, plus a monthly stipend. Not selectable in the calculator above, since every fee is waived at this bracket, including the flat miscellaneous fee the calculator always shows — there's nothing left to calculate.

A flat ₱5,743.50 in miscellaneous fees (library, registration, medical, cultural, internet, energy, NSTP/CWTS, and laboratory/LWDF charges) applies on top of tuition for the four paying brackets above.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is UP Diliman tuition really free?
For most Filipino undergraduates, yes — the government pays UP directly under RA 10931. A minority of students (degree holders, those over normal program duration, opt-outs, law/medicine students, and non-Filipino students) pay tuition themselves.
How much does UP charge per unit for paying students?
₱1,500 per unit at the full sticker rate, or ₱1,000 / ₱600 / ₱300 per unit under UP's 33% / 60% / 80% Socialized Tuition discount brackets, plus a flat ₱5,743.50 in miscellaneous fees.
What is the Socialized Tuition System?
UP's own system for discounting tuition and fees for paying students based on household paying capacity, with brackets from a 33% discount up to a 100% discount plus a stipend for qualifying students.
